Yeah, this is a great deal for an MP40! Regardless of their competition, EcoTech has some very innovative and unique features that still sets them apart from their completion.

The price reduction only applies to the MP40. The reduction is obviously due to the new competition in the Maxspect Gyre. This was seen coming for about a month now and there are no signs that thethe will be any price reduction on the other MP pumps.

Hooray for more competition.
I agree completely but honestly, when looking at both pumps side by side, it is obvious the MP40 costs more to build. Just the magnets used to couple the wet and dry sides of the Vortechs together is a big expense.
